Transaction 86a327e660e1f7902ae1b80602e9a2661ff044e18951bd91937d380a21cae160
1 Input
1 Output
-
86a327e660e1f7902ae1b80602e9a2661ff044e18951bd91937d380a21cae160:0
- value
- 820000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c0bb21b3396e1ad6398a2ecf185f7c048a8b0b7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KbtrmUXUgPuxT2SNuNeDXG7PddZnca81s